Senior Engineer - Java (f/m/x) – FIC Trading, X-markets at Deutsche Bank
Frankfurt am Main, Hessen, Germany -
Full Time


Start Date

Immediate

Expiry Date

03 Jun, 25

Salary

0.0

Posted On

04 Mar,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Java, Object Oriented Programming, Cloud Services, Sql, Spring, Database Design, Architectural Patterns

Industry

Information Technology/IT

Description

POSITION OVERVIEW

English version below
X-Markets ist ein Geschäftsbereich im Investment Banking spezialisiert auf strukturierte Produkte für Privatkunden. Wir emittieren und handeln Zertifikate und Optionsscheine mit Retail Broker und Börsen. Unsere intern entwickelte und betreute Anwendung für die Emissionsbuchungen nimmt dabei eine zentrale Rolle im Frontoffice ein. Mit seinen Straight-Through-Processing (STP) Fähigkeiten ist es mit internen Systemen für P&L, Risikoverwaltung, Dokumentation, Geschäftsabwicklung und regulatorisches Berichtswesen vernetzt. Sie würden als Teil eines globalen agilen Teams diese Applikation in enger Zusammenarbeit mit dem Geschäftsbereich betreuen und weiterentwickeln.
Als Senior Java Engineer sind Sie für die Entwicklung und Wartung Java-basierter Anwendungen für unsere leistungsstarke Handelssoftware verantwortlich.

YOUR SKILLS AND EXPERIENCES

  • Proficient in Java, with knowledge of its ecosystems. Solid understanding of object-oriented programming
  • Familiar with various design and architectural patterns
  • Skill for writing reusable Java code. Knowledge of concurrency patterns in Java
  • Experience with frameworks such as Spring
  • Understanding of JVM, its limitations, weaknesses, and workarounds
  • Strong proficiency in SQL for database design, querying, and management. Experience working with Unix-based systems and proficiency in Bash scripting
  • Experience with cloud services, including deployment, migration, and management of applications in a cloud environment
Responsibilities

YOUR KEY RESPONSIBILITIES

  • Develop and maintain Java-based applications for trading software
  • Engage in all stages of the Software Development Life Cycle (SDLC)
  • Collaborate with cross-functional teams to meet project requirements
  • Utilize strong problem-solving skills to debug and optimize code
  • Provide technical support in collaboration with SL2 and SL3 teams, ensuring efficient resolution of complex issues

As a Senior Java Engineer you will be responsible for developing and maintaining Java-based application for our high-performance trading software.

  • > You love this job but feel you cannot tick 100% of the boxes? Send us your CV anyway
Loading...